explain how prokaryotes are different from eukaryotes in terms of internal cell strcute

Respuesta :

christarkaa
christarkaa christarkaa
  • 03-04-2020

Answer: Absence of nucleus and membrane bound organelles

Explanation: Prokaryotes lack a well defined nucleus, they only possess a nucleoid which is just a strand of DNA in their cytoplasm. They also do not possess membrane bound organelles such as Golgi apparatus, etc like their eukaryotic counterparts
